SQL - Dudas con resultado de plan de ejecucion.

 
Vista:
sin imagen de perfil
Val: 3
Ha aumentado su posición en 14 puestos en SQL (en relación al último mes)
Gráfica de SQL

Dudas con resultado de plan de ejecucion.

Publicado por John (2 intervenciones) el 27/03/2020 00:01:50
Hola Buenas noches a todos.

Quería plantear una duda que tengo actualmente.

Necesito castear una columna char(10) a numeric(14,0)
Cuando realizo el ejeccio, la consulta trae resultado pero el plan de ejecución muestra una observación:

imagen de consulta y plan de ejecución

Problema

Necesito convertir es ese tipo de datos, dado que cuando lo utilizo en un LEFT JOIN que lamentablemente tiene 2 tipos de datos distintos char vs numeric me genera problemas de lentitud.

Agradecería mucho sus sugerencias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Isaias
Val: 2.542
Oro
Ha mantenido su posición en SQL (en relación al último mes)
Gráfica de SQL

Dudas con resultado de plan de ejecucion.

Publicado por Isaias (1921 intervenciones) el 27/03/2020 18:59:39
¿Porque no modifica directamente el tipo de dato en su tabla?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il
Val: 3
Ha aumentado su posición en 14 puestos en SQL (en relación al último mes)
Gráfica de SQL

Dudas con resultado de plan de ejecucion.

Publicado por John (2 intervenciones) el 27/03/2020 19:21:19
Por que el no tengo acceso los permisos necesario para realizar eso.
De haber sido así, lo cambio y me ahorro perdida de tiempo.

gracias.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Isaias
Val: 2.542
Oro
Ha mantenido su posición en SQL (en relación al último mes)
Gráfica de SQL

Dudas con resultado de plan de ejecucion.

Publicado por Isaias (1921 intervenciones) el 31/03/2020 04:26:00
El problema del CAST o CONVERT, es que al usar este, se dejan de utilizar los indices de una tabla
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ar